## Step 6: Cut Over from the Homegrown Queue

With the Brindlewick scheduler stopped, point all producers at the new broker before restarting any consumers. Order matters: consumers started first will drain nothing and exit. Leave the legacy queue tables in place for one release cycle in case a rollback is needed. Verify the broker accepts connections from each producer host, then proceed to smoke tests. The new consumers read their settings at startup, reproduced here for reference.

service settings:
[kelax]
team = caswyn
access_code = ac_c41040
owner = briius.praix
host = kelax.qirvanlabs.corp
port = 9200
peer = sormir.halixhq.internal
salt = f8d36025
pin = 3766

## Limits and quotas — Lanternflag

Welcome aboard! Lanternflag is generous, but not infinite. Each team gets a flag budget per environment, and stale flags count against it until archived, so clean up after launches. Rollout steps, evaluation rate, and segment size all have hard ceilings enforced server-side. The current production limits are as follows.

limits module of bahap-yaweg:
BUDGETS = {
    "praion": 741,
    "istax": 629,
    "holdor": 926,
    "ulaion": 219,
    "gorwyn": 412,
}

14:22 — Okay, so this is where it got weird. The Pindrel resolver started returning NXDOMAIN for internal names roughly every fifth query, but only from pods on the Quillhaven cluster. Turned out the sidecar cache was racing its own TTL refresh. Restarting the cache masked it for ~20 minutes each time, which is why earlier on-call shifts missed it. Mitigation shipped in the hotfix; the trace token for the confirming run is below.

trace token, bafog-kagap: htk21_9518085d52581cf852721